WebMar 7, 2024 · Both SQL Server and Oracle also provide a datatype which can store XML data. SQL Server's is called XML and Oracle's is called XMLTYPE. Both platforms have built-in functions for accessing and parsing the column data. The only difference in the two is the amount of storage space. WebJul 26, 2024 · There's DBA_TYPEs, which has a predefined column, e.g.: SELECT * FROM dba_types WHERE predefined = 'YES'; That seems to have a few of the obvious types (e.g. NUMBER, VARCHAR2, etc) in it, but I wouldn't like to say that's exclusive (for example, the ANYDATA datatype has predefined = NO).
